Well I don't know if I'm in th 99% club yet - will have to wait another week.  They thought it might be a seedling.  Anyway they did say to prepare myself for the possibility of them going in again.  Just have to wait and see.  Oh and they opened up the bladder deliberately to check for any signs of growth but it was clear - Yay!

But what I want to say is to wish you the very best for your operation tomorrow.

Take everything very easy and gradually build up.  I'm now one week post op and only take painkillers before bed.  If I get sore I lie down and rest. Yes I do a lot of that but would rather let my body tell me when enough is enough. Also painkillers can be constipating and we do not want that! Oh and I couldn't do the pillow against the tummy, it was too painful but the physio gave me some great exercises for clearing my lungs of the anesthetic and painkillers.  Ask your physio for this as well.
